Because the two models do not sell the same render. Some price clips at 4, 6 and 8 seconds and others at 5, 10 and 15, so there is no row where both quote a price for the same thing. Putting a 5 second render next to a 15 second one and calling the gap a price difference is the most common way these comparisons mislead. Those pages compare credits per second at a resolution both models do price instead, which is a real like-for-like unit, and print each model's full tier list underneath.
We do not answer that, because we hold no benchmark that would make the answer honest. Nobody publishes a trustworthy cross-model quality score for ad creative, and output quality depends heavily on your reference image and your prompt. Everything we compare here is checkable: maximum duration, priced resolutions, whether the model needs a reference image, whether it generates its own audio, whether the vendor has announced an end date, and what a render costs in credits. Render the same script on two models and judge the picture yourself.
